Bill Summary

Relative to call and volunteer firefighters and emergency medical technicians. Public Service.

AI Summary

This bill amends existing laws to provide that if an incapacitated firefighter or emergency medical personnel (EMT) is a call, volunteer, reserve, or auxiliary firefighter or EMT, the amount payable by the city, town, or district shall be equal to the annual entry-level income for all occupations in the Commonwealth on the date of the incapacity, as determined by the Department of Labor and Workforce Development. This change is intended to ensure that call, volunteer, reserve, and auxiliary firefighters and EMTs receive the same level of compensation as their full-time counterparts when they are incapacitated in the line of duty.
